Risk: Volatility and Drawdowns

SPY has been the more volatile fund, with annualized monthly volatility of 15.3% compared with 11.4% for BAMV. Lower volatility generally means a smoother ride, though it often comes with lower long-run returns.

The deepest peak-to-trough decline in our data was -14.6% for BAMV and -56.5% for SPY. Drawdown depth is worth weighing if you expect to sell during market stress rather than ride it out.

The two funds' monthly returns correlate at 0.76. They usually move together, but the gap leaves some room for diversification.

Fees and Cost Over Time

BAMV charges 0.91% per year while SPY charges 0.09%. On a $10,000 position that is $91 vs $9 annually, a gap of $82 per year that compounds over a long holding period. On income, BAMV currently yields 1.28% against 1.01% for SPY.
